Our crawl space mold removal process in Springfield, TN

Inspect

We check joists, subfloor, vapor barrier condition, and vent function while noting any radon mitigation equipment present.

Contain

The crawl space access is sealed off from the living space above before work begins.

Remove

Affected wood is treated or cleaned; contaminated insulation or debris is bagged and removed.

Address moisture

We note vapor barrier gaps, standing water, or ventilation issues that are keeping the space damp.

Verify

A final moisture check confirms joists and subfloor are dry before we close the job out.

What it costs

Crawl Space Mold Removal cost in Springfield, TN

Every job is different, so here are the typical Tennessee ranges we see. These are planning numbers, not a quote.

Small area
$500 to $1,500

A single moldy spot, a closet, or under a sink. We contain it, remove it, and treat the surface.

One room
$1,500 to $3,500

A bathroom, kitchen, or bedroom with mold on a wall or ceiling, plus the moisture source fixed.

Basement, attic, or crawl space
$2,000 to $6,000

Larger areas that need more containment and drying. Common here after spring rain or a slow leak.

Whole-house or severe
$10,000 and up

Mold across several rooms or after major water damage. We work in phases, room by room.

Crawl Space Mold Removal in Springfield, TN: common questions

How do I know if my crawl space has mold?

The most common sign is a persistent musty smell in the rooms above, especially near the floor. Discoloration on exposed joists, if you can see into the crawl space, is another clear indicator.

Do you install vapor barriers?

We assess vapor barrier condition during inspection and can perform full crawl space encapsulation as a separate service if your space needs more than mold removal alone.

How long does crawl space mold removal take?

Most jobs run one to a few days depending on the size of the space and how much wood is affected. Low clearance can slow the physical work down even on a relatively small area.

Is the crawl space mold removal you do in Springfield to a real standard?

Yes. Our crew follows the IICRC S520 standard for mold remediation, the same framework insurers and inspectors recognize across Robertson County.

Is it safe to work in a crawl space with a radon system?

Yes, our crew works carefully around existing radon mitigation piping, sealing, and fan units. We won't disturb an active system, and we'll flag anything that looks compromised.

Can crawl space mold affect the air I breathe upstairs?

It can, since air moves between a crawl space and the living area above through gaps, ductwork, and flooring seams more than most people realize. That's part of why persistent odor complaints often trace back down there.
